A Closer Look at the Offer

This ‌enticing plan, which debuted late Friday, comes at a price of just $40 for 250GB‌ of data usable across Canada, the U.S., and Mexico. Additionally, it includes⁢ 50GB of data that can be used in⁤ over 120 countries thanks to Freedom’s “Roam ‍Beyond” feature. Not only does this plan⁤ provide generous ⁤data allowances, but it also offers unlimited ⁢talk and text throughout‍ Canada and access to more than 120‍ global destinations.

No Price hikes with ⁣Price Freeze​ Promise

The best part? This deal is protected by ‌Freedom’s “Price Freeze Promise.” This means that ‍once you sign up for this plan, your monthly rate will⁣ remain unchanged ​provided that you​ stay on it. ⁢No surprise increases here!

A Competitive ‍Edge Over Othre Carriers

if you're looking​ for ‍value in your ‌mobile service ⁢provider, this deal stands out considerably compared to competitors like ⁢Koodo and⁤ Fido. Neither of these carriers offers plans that come close in terms of ⁤data volume at such an affordable price‌ point; most are limited to around $40 for just 60GB within Canada alone. If you want ⁢similar talk and text coverage across Canada,⁤ the U.S., and Mexico with those providers, expect to pay an additional $10 per ⁣month.
